ChatGPT

  1. makes

    The word "makes" is a verb in the present tense form of "make," which typically refers to the act of creating, producing, forming, or causing something to exist. It implies the process of turning ideas, materials, or actions into a final product, result, or outcome.

Dictionary of Nautical Terms

  1. makes

    This expresses coming on; as, the tide makes, &c.
